1 使用命令行运行lingpipe中的ClassifyNews,java :
(1)首先将路径切换到ClassifyNews,java所在的目录下,即:cd demos/tutorial/classify
(2)在windows下执行命令:java -cp "http://www.cnblogs.com/../lingpipe-4.0.1.jar; classifyNews.jar" ClassifyNews?
2 使用eclipse运行lingpipe
(1) 新建一个名为LingPipe工程 :
a) 点击菜单中的File >> New >> Project, 选择new project wizard下拉列表中的Java Project from Existing Ant Buildfile。
b) 点击next,在Project Name后输入LingPipe。
c)点击Browse,找到build.xml文件。
(2) 设置classpath
a) 点击主菜单的Project,选择Properties
b) 选择Java Build Path,点击Libraries
c)点击Add External JARs,选择lib/junit-3.8.1.jar
d) 点击OK
此时就可以对LingPipe运行了,不过这样估计还是会有错误。我的修改方法是将数据data的路径改为绝对路径,而不是相对路径。然后就可以运行了。和Dos下运行的结果是一样的。
url: http://www.cnblogs.com/lanke_2009/archive/2010/12/06/1898066.html
分享到:
相关推荐
在众多的工具包中,Lingpipe以其开源、功能丰富、文档详细等特点,在自然语言处理领域占据了自己的一席之地。 Lingpipe是一个用Java语言编写的自然语言处理工具包,由Alias公司开发,目前版本为3.5。它提供了从基础...
lingpipe 是alias公司开发的一款自然语言处理软件包。 包括的模块: 主题分类(Top Classification)、命名实体识别(Named Entity Recognition)、词性标注(Part-of Speech Tagging)、句题检测(Sentence ...
《lingpipe-4.1.2:计算机语言学在文本处理中的应用》 lingpipe-4.1.2是一款强大的工具包,专为利用计算机语言学处理文本数据而设计。这款工具包以其丰富的功能和易用性,在自然语言处理(NLP)领域中占据了重要...
自然语言处理开发包lingpipe的最新版本3.8.2。
Lingpipe开发在起实现中文博文情感分析是所用的jar 同时下载 官网文件 我随后发出
,LingPipe(开源自然语言处理的Java开源工具包) 中文分词java程序
包括的模块: 主题分类(Top Classification)、命名实体识别(Named Entity Recognition)、词性标注(Part-of Speech Tagging)、句题检测(Sentence Detection)、查询拼写检查(Query Spell Checking)、兴趣...
- **运行示例**:指导读者如何运行一个简单的“Hello World”程序。 - **带有参数的Hello World**:展示如何修改示例程序以接受参数。 - **代码详解**:逐步解释代码的工作原理。 - **Ant简介**: - **XML声明...
.NET 上的 LingPipe 开发人员指南 这个项目是一个非常优秀的 Java 库的简单包装器,用于处理文本和计算... IKVM - 用于生成 .NET 程序集的 IKVM 运行时 Lib - 生成的 .NET 程序集和使用的 Jar 文件的版本 LingPipeOnDot
在Java环境中,我们可以利用如Apache LingPipe这样的库来实现LSI。 Apache LingPipe是一个强大的自然语言处理工具包,提供了多种文本处理功能,如词性标注、命名实体识别、情感分析以及LSI等。在描述中提到的修改,...
最新自然语言处理的Java开源工具包-LingPipe3.7.0
【标题】"LAPPS Lingpipe工具套件:吊袜带包装" 【正文】 LingPipe是一款强大的自然语言处理库,由Alias-i公司开发,主要用于实现文本分析、信息抽取、机器翻译、情感分析等任务。它以Java编程语言编写,提供了一套...
本文内容涉及Java 6版本在文本处理方面的详细知识点,同时也与Lingpipe库的使用方法相结合,适用于希望在Java中实现自然语言处理(NLP)功能的开发者。 首先,提及的“Lingpipe”是一个专门用于自然语言处理的Java...
Linepipe训练集是由香港城市大学推出的,专门针对中文数据处理的资源,对于学习和研究自然语言处理(NLP)的Java开发者来说,这是一个极其宝贵的资料。这个训练集包含了一系列的文本文件,旨在帮助开发者理解和实践...
标题《NATURAL_LANGUAGE_PROCESSING_WITH_JAVA_AND_LINGPI》和描述《NATURAL_LANGUAGE_PROCESSING_WITH_JAVA_AND_LINGPI》表明这本手册的主题是利用Java语言和LingPipe库来进行自然语言处理(Natural Language ...
具体到这个项目,`lingpipe.jar`可能是引入了LingPipe库,这是一个著名的Java NLP工具包,提供了包括句子切分在内的多种功能。LingPipe使用了统计模型来处理各种语言的句子切分,对于中英文混合文本可能有较好的处理...
MapReduce-课程 这个存储库保存了我们在 ...项目 3 中来自 LingPipe 的 DynamicLMClassifier 类。 由于 LingPipe 的发布许可,项目 3 在 AGPL 许可下共享。 考虑到每个项目可以单独工作,其余项目的许可证尚未确定。
Java提供了多种库来支持NLP任务,例如Apache OpenNLP、Stanford NLP和LingPipe。 在Java中,处理文本文件通常涉及到`java.io`和`java.nio`包中的类。`BufferedReader`和`BufferedWriter`用于流式读写,而`Files`类...